Soft Summer Hair Color Ideas: Cool, Muted, and Effortless

Soft Summer sits in the muted corner of the seasonal spectrum. This palette works best with hair colors that look slightly smoky, dusty, or greyed rather than sharp or vibrant. High contrast and overly warm tones tend to disrupt the balance.
Best Soft Summer Hair Colors
Soft Summer hair colors stay within a medium depth range and always lean cool or neutral-cool.
- Light ash brown with a soft matte finish
- Mushroom brown with subtle grey undertones
- Cool beige blonde or muted bronde
- Ash blonde that avoids brightness or platinum shine
- Vanilla chai blonde with a cool base
These shades blend seamlessly with soft summer features, creating an understated and polished effect that never feels harsh.
Soft Summer Highlights and Dimension
Dimension matters for Soft Summer, but subtlety matters more. Highlights should look blended, diffused, and natural.
- Fine ash-beige babylights
- Cool-toned balayage that stays within two levels of the base
- Smoky lowlights to add depth without contrast
Avoid chunky highlights or icy blonde streaks, which create too much visual separation.
Colors Soft Summers Should Avoid
Certain shades overpower the muted softness of this palette.
- Jet black or blue-black
- Warm caramel, honey, or golden blonde
- Copper, auburn, or red-based browns
- Ultra-bright platinum
These colors introduce warmth or contrast that clashes with soft summer harmony.
True Summer Hair Color Ideas: Clear and Cool Elegance
True Summer hair color ideas remain firmly cool but appear clearer and cleaner than Soft Summer. This palette supports slightly more brightness while maintaining refinement.
Best True Summer Hair Colors
- Medium ash blonde
- Cool champagne blonde
- Neutral-cool light brown
- Pearl-toned blonde with a satin finish
These shades brighten the face while staying consistent with cool undertones.
Styling Tip for True Summer
True Summer hair looks best when shine is controlled. Glossy but not glassy finishes help maintain balance. Overly reflective tones can push the color too close to winter territory.
Deep Winter Hair Color Ideas: Bold Contrast with Cool Depth
Deep winter hair color ideas are dramatic, rich, and unmistakably cool. This palette thrives on contrast and clarity, making it the opposite of Soft Summer.
Best Deep Winter Hair Colors
- Espresso brown with cool undertones
- Blue-black or inky black
- Dark cool cherry brown
- Blackened plum or cool burgundy
These shades enhance strong contrast between hair, skin, and eyes.
Highlights for Deep Winter
Highlights should be minimal and intentional.
- Cool espresso lowlights
- Blue-toned sheen rather than lighter pieces
Soft, blended techniques work better than traditional highlights.
True Winter Hair Color Ideas: Crisp and High-Impact
True winter hair color ideas are clean, bold, and sharply cool. These shades look best when they appear intentional and polished.
Best True Winter Hair Colors
- True black
- Cool dark brown
- Icy platinum blonde
- Blue-based red-brown
True winter hair colors benefit from precision cuts and strong lines that match their clarity.
Hair Color Ideas for Spring: Fresh, Light, and Natural
Spring palettes are lighter, warmer, and brighter compared to summer and winter. These hair colors feel youthful and luminous.
Best Hair Color Ideas for Spring
- Light golden blonde with a soft glow
- Warm beige blonde
- Soft strawberry blonde
- Light honey brown
Spring hair colors should always look sunlit rather than smoky.
Spring vs Soft Summer
If spring hair colors feel too yellow or bright on you, Soft Summer tones will look more natural. Soft Summer always pulls cooler and calmer.

Choosing the Right Seasonal Hair Color
The easiest way to choose the right hair color is to observe contrast.
- Low contrast features point toward Soft Summer
- Medium contrast aligns with True Summer
- High contrast fits Winter palettes
If your natural hair, skin, and eyes blend gently together, soft summer hair color ideas will almost always feel the most natural.
Maintenance Tips for Seasonal Hair Colors
Seasonal hair colors require the right upkeep to stay true.
- Use sulfate-free shampoos to preserve tone
- Apply purple or blue toning products sparingly
- Avoid excessive heat styling, which warms cool shades
- Schedule glosses instead of full recolors when possible

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Choosing color based on trends instead of undertone
- Going too light or too dark for your contrast level
- Adding warm highlights to cool palettes
- Over-toning, which can make hair look flat
Balanced color always looks more expensive than extreme color.

Professional vs At-Home Coloring
At-home color works best for subtle shifts within your natural range. Major seasonal changes, especially moving into winter depth or summer lightness, benefit from professional formulation. Salon colorists can control undertone precision more accurately than boxed dye.
Frequently Asked Questions
What makes soft summer hair color ideas different from other summer shades
Soft summer shades are more muted and greyed, while other summer palettes appear clearer or brighter.
Can soft summer go blonde
Yes, but only in cool, muted blondes like ash beige or vanilla chai. Bright blonde overwhelms the palette.
Is mushroom brown good for summer palettes
Mushroom brown works exceptionally well for soft summer and true summer because of its neutral-cool base.
Can I switch between seasonal palettes
Your undertone remains stable, but depth and intensity can shift slightly with age or hair changes.
Are winter hair colors always dark
Not always. True winter can wear icy platinum as well as deep black.
Do spring hair colors work on cool skin
They usually feel too warm unless the undertone is neutral.
How often should seasonal hair color be refreshed
Gloss every 6 to 8 weeks keeps tone accurate without over processing.
Does natural grey hair change my season
Grey hair often enhances cool palettes and can look especially elegant within summer and winter tones.
